How to Choose
When selecting an LLM from a directory, it is crucial to consider the model's specific capabilities and limitations in relation to your project's exact needs, such as its proficiency in particular languages or its specialization in certain tasks. Thoroughly evaluate the licensing terms, including commercial use restrictions, and the overall pricing structure, which covers API usage costs and potential expenses for fine-tuning. Additionally, assess the ease of integration with your existing technological infrastructure and the availability of comprehensive documentation, robust community support, or professional services for smooth deployment and ongoing maintenance.
